Features                                               

Electron beam welding process, good welding performance, easy to weld          

High reliability, high overload capacity, high product accuracy

Product number

Non-inductive design with wide operating

temperature range, inductance less than 10

nanometers

Henry temperature coefficient of resistance TCR

(2 5~5 0ppm/℃)

Excellent long-term stability

AEC-Q200 qualified

Max. solder temperature up to 350 °C / 30 sec

Applications:

High current applications for the automotive market

Current sensor for power hybrid applications

Frequency converters

Power modules

Specifications:

 Size: Available in standard sizes (1206, 2512,3920) and custom dimensions tailored to your needs.


•  Resistance Range: From 1 mΩ to 100 mΩ, catering to diverse applications.


•  Power Rating: Up to 5W, handling high currents with ease.


•  Temperature Range: Operates flawlessly from -55°C to +125°C.
